The Fair on 4 has a two-story Go-Kart track (the only one of it’s kind in Minnesota!) that is just under a quarter mile long. Our straightaways offer long-distance sections that feel like you're riding through a blue vortex!

What kind of go-karts do you have at The Fair on 4?

Our Sodi RT10 karts are made in France and shipped to Minnesota. These state-of-the-art electric karts are powerful, ergonomic, safe and environmentally friendly.

How long is each race?

Each racing session is 12 minutes long and can hold up to 6 guests. There is a 5-minute briefing period and 7 minutes of racing time. Most people average 8-10 laps, depending on experience.

Is Go-Karting safe?

No activity is without risk, but we have many safety procedures that are monitored and enforced by Track Marshals stationed throughout the racing area. The Fair on 4 Track Marshals have the ability to remotely control the speed levels of each individual kart and adjust based on the performance of each rider. Go-Karting at the Fair on 4 is a non-contact sport, so the fun is in competing for the best lap time. If you follow the rules and expectations of the Marshals, we can all enjoy a good time.

***Alcohol consumption is allowed in our venue, but not on the Go-Kart track. All of our Track Marshals and Fair on 4 staff are trained to identify signs of intoxication and coordination impairment. Over-consumption may result in removal from the race at the discretion of Track Marshals/Fair on 4 staff if our safety rules are not being followed or there is potential risk to others. Races will not be refunded if you are removed for blatant negligence or disregard of the posted track rules.

What do the Go-Kart Track Marshals do?

Our Go-Kart Track Marshals are trained in safety precautions and will be available the whole time during your session for questions and guidance. Fair on 4 Track Marshals will greet racers at the track entrance and brief everyone on warning flags, protocol, Go-Kart operation and general safety. The Marshals are stationed along the track to make sure the race runs smoothly and safely.
